Woman found dead on office building parapet: She was a cleaner who fell from 10th floor

The Chinese woman in her 40s who was found dead on the fourth floor parapet of an office building along 22 Malacca Street yesterday (Aug 10), is believed to be a cleaner who had fallen from the tenth floor.

A search on 22 Malacca Street identifies the location as the RB Capital Building.

A Stomper happened to be in another building adjacent to where the incident occurred, and sent in photos via WhatsApp showing a death tent at the scene.

According to the Stomper, the tenth floor window was open. He also said the woman appeared to be only in a top and underwear.

Lianhe Wanbao reported that according to a 56-year-old male cleaner, the deceased is a cleaner at the building.

She had fallen from the window of a toilet on the tenth floor, though it is unclear how.

Police are investigating the unnatural death.
